In recent years, the application of stainless steel sheet is more and more extensive, in mold repair, hardware and crafts spot welding, electronic components, stainless steel sanitary appliances, faucets, mobile phone shell studs, stainless steel elbow joints, clocks, precision mechanical products, etc. Therefore, the packaging and welding of ultra-thin stainless steel products become very important. Then how thick can the hand-held laser welding machine weld (metal laser welding machine)!
The traditional welding method is difficult to ensure the welding forming quality of sheet metal, and laser welding has the advantages that the traditional welding can not compare, which can effectively reduce the welding defects. In the laser welding industry, there are many manufacturers that use laser to weld stainless steel parts, the welding effect of laser welding machine is also very good, and laser welding is also a good choice for stainless steel materials.
How thick is the hand-held laser welding machine?
The depth of laser welding is related to the properties of materials, including the thickness of materials. It is impossible to select the same parameters for welding carbon steel and titanium materials.
The problem of how thick the laser welding machine can weld is mainly around the steel plates with different thickness of 1mm, 2mm, 3mm, 4mm and 5mm and the welding machines with different power of 300W, 600W and 1000W.
1. YAG laser welding machine
The welding effect of 3mm inner thickness is the best.
2. 300W laser welding machine
The thickness of overlay welding is not more than 1.5mm, of course, sometimes the parameters set for the slightly thicker points can also be welded through the strength and thermal deformation are generally unacceptable.
3. 600W laser welding machine
It can meet the requirements of 1.5mm steel plate with thickness less than 1 mm and penetration less than 1 mm for kitchen, household appliances and high-speed stainless steel laser welding.
4. 1000W laser welder
2mm thick stainless steel plate, required to be fully welded, the finer the weld, the better. It is recommended to use 1000W fiber laser for welding, the speed can be more than 1 m / min, 500W can also be used but the speed is slow.
Application range of fiber laser welding
Bathroom industry: three dimensional space curve welding of water pipe joint, reducer joint, tee joint, valve and sprinkler head. Battery industry: laser welding of lithium battery, battery pack and electrode. Glasses industry: stainless steel, titanium alloy and other materials of glasses buckle, outer frame and other positions of precision welding. Hardware industry: impeller, kettle, handle, etc., welding of complex stamping parts and casting parts.
Laser welding belongs to non-contact welding, the working process does not need to be pressurized. Its working principle is to irradiate the laser beam with high energy intensity directly on the surface of the material.
